servlet怎么獲取標(biāo)簽里的內(nèi)容值 描述jsp和sevelet的區(qū)別,共同點(diǎn)?
描述jsp和sevelet的區(qū)別,共同點(diǎn)?先概括的說(shuō)看看,Jsp和Servlet很相似,都這個(gè)可以寫(xiě)Java語(yǔ)句,除開(kāi)流程控制、事務(wù)管理。這一次具體一點(diǎn)詳細(xì)介紹下Jsp、Servlet。先知道一點(diǎn)一下
描述jsp和sevelet的區(qū)別,共同點(diǎn)?
先概括的說(shuō)看看,Jsp和Servlet很相似,都這個(gè)可以寫(xiě)Java語(yǔ)句,除開(kāi)流程控制、事務(wù)管理。這一次具體一點(diǎn)詳細(xì)介紹下Jsp、Servlet。
先知道一點(diǎn)一下Jsp和Servlet的來(lái)源。
Sun公司先公告Servlet,其功能相當(dāng)極為強(qiáng)大,體系結(jié)構(gòu)也相對(duì)比較傳統(tǒng)模式高科學(xué),是純Java寫(xiě)的一個(gè)類,按照PrinterWriter是可以輸出低HTML語(yǔ)言標(biāo)簽,不能形成HTML網(wǎng)頁(yè)。僅僅Servlet輸出來(lái)HTML語(yǔ)句是采用老的CGI,不能一句一句的輸出,編譯程序、可以修改HTML頁(yè)面都極為的不太方便。目的是心理暗示法這方面,Sun公司在Servlet的基礎(chǔ)上再推出了類似ASP的JSP,把JSPTAGs鑲嵌到HTML中(就連成了現(xiàn)在常說(shuō)的JSP頁(yè)面),就可以實(shí)現(xiàn)程序JSP中寫(xiě)Java語(yǔ)句,這樣的話,就大大簡(jiǎn)單的結(jié)構(gòu)、方便網(wǎng)頁(yè)的編譯程序和可以修改了?,F(xiàn)在流行的JSP、ASP、PHP等都支持什么HTML、JavaScript語(yǔ)言。
Jsp和Servlet的同一點(diǎn):
剛才一在上面也說(shuō)起了,Jsp是在Servlet基礎(chǔ)上所推出的,即Jsp從本質(zhì)上來(lái)講是Servlet,所以才Jsp更具Servlet的功能,也就嗤之以鼻接受Java語(yǔ)句了。
Jsp和Servlet的不同點(diǎn):
1、Jsp和Servlet兩者創(chuàng)建的都不一樣
2、兩者都這個(gè)可以自然形成Html頁(yè)面,可是Jsp更形象直觀、比較方便,因?yàn)樗部梢灾苯佑肏TML標(biāo)簽和Javascript;而Servlet是區(qū)分CGI的一句一句輸出HTML語(yǔ)言標(biāo)簽的,和JSP相比就顯得的纖弱了。
3、現(xiàn)在比較流行MVC模式,所以才也是用Servlet完全控制業(yè)務(wù)流程,及Control層,JSP實(shí)現(xiàn)方法View層。
怎樣獲得html文本框里的值?
在用JavaScript的函數(shù)再形象的修辭AJAX技術(shù)將數(shù)據(jù)封裝方法之后發(fā)送給Servlet進(jìn)行如何處理表就行。
servlet能否得到cae標(biāo)簽的innerHTML需要什么方法?
servlet只能我得到request發(fā)來(lái)的信息,.例如form體內(nèi)有名稱的input控件的值等,肯定不能得到innerHTML的值,要想能得到,也可以是從隱藏地域放出來(lái)后臺(tái),如
jsp標(biāo)準(zhǔn)?
JSP全稱為Java Server Pages,其完全沒(méi)有是一個(gè)更簡(jiǎn)練的Servlet怎么設(shè)計(jì),它基于了在java當(dāng)中建議使用HTML標(biāo)簽。JSP是一種頁(yè)技術(shù)標(biāo)準(zhǔn)也就是javaEE的標(biāo)準(zhǔn)。JSP與Servlet一樣的,是在服務(wù)器端負(fù)責(zé)執(zhí)行的。